insurance company saying I've lost 12 ncb due to being a motor trader before! Help!
I've been told that I've lost all of my ncb and have to start a new standard policy with none!
I was a motor trader for 5 years, I total 12 years ncb, because I want a normal policy they inform me that I cant carry them over.
I wanted insurance for under 300 Im going to be lucky if its under 600.
Does anyone know anyone that would accept a letter of claim free driving from my insurance company?

Doubt it mate. I had a similar thing. I transferred 9 years cars no claims bonus to a van policy and then after the first year had elapsed they told me it was non transferrable.... so I could never use it on a car again, only vans!!!
Feckin great.
So I started trading a few cars here and there and took out a trader policy. And I use specialist/classic policy now for my fun motoring!
I just gave up the no claims when I moved the van on to my trade policy.
With that said, as anyone who has one will know. Trade policies are much crapper at covering you for stuff, and they demand proper proof that you legitimately trade cars, if you make a claim. As well as a much higher excess. So its a hassle either way!
